West Palm Beach, FL (March 2, 2025) – A vehicle crash with injuries caused a right-lane blockage on Florida’s Turnpike (SR-91) southbound at mile marker 103.
Authorities received reports of the accident at approximately 4:10 p.m., with emergency responders arriving on the scene by 4:30 p.m. Medics treated the injured individuals before transporting those in need of further medical attention to a nearby hospital. Officials confirmed that the right lane of the turnpike remained blocked as crews worked to assess the situation and clear the roadway.
Motorists in the area experienced delays as authorities directed traffic around the crash site. The Florida Highway Patrol is investigating the circumstances leading up to the collision, though no further details have been released regarding the number of vehicles involved or potential contributing factors.

Traffic Hazards and Crash Risks on Florida’s Turnpike
Florida’s Turnpike is a critical transportation route for residents and travelers, often experiencing heavy traffic volume, particularly near urban centers like West Palm Beach. Crashes on high-speed roadways like SR-91 can cause serious injuries and significant delays, especially when lanes are blocked.
Lane-blocking accidents present increased risks for secondary collisions as approaching drivers may not have sufficient time to react. Speeding, sudden lane changes, and driver distraction are some of the most common factors contributing to crashes on major highways.
